Output cdf8c60b2675df302f94c9a9d26d63b24f7bcc56b995da79b9f8f61590755d14:46

value
40870294
script pubkey
OP_0 OP_PUSHBYTES_20 c8835d0231cc11e4522e16742cf12ce0fb62a9ff
address
bc1qezp46q33esg7g53wze6zeufvurak920lkfeugy
transaction
cdf8c60b2675df302f94c9a9d26d63b24f7bcc56b995da79b9f8f61590755d14
spent
true